The Classic Man
By Garba Bashr

Many a gender pundits have debated on the true definition of ‘A classic Man’ and so has the female pundits. But the answers have always ended up been distorted, imprecise to be precise. Whilst some have regarded classic in its literal meaning, some have resorted to equate a classic man as a daily listener of Ludwig van Beethoven. In this debut column, I, being a man have decided to take the responsibility of re- orienting my esteemed readers, especially my female readers, on this topic.

By perchance you may agree with me on this; the first ‘Classic Man’ was Adam. Ergo, the definition of a classic man is this simple; A paradigm of Adam: - Simple, sincere, unpredictable, crude and naive maybe, but totally down-to-earth. A dictionary definition of classic did not disagree either. It defined it as: ‘always fashionable and elegant, usually because of simplicity and restraint in style.’ Note the word, simplicity.

In truth, by these standards, there are quite few classic men, just like there are very few Eve-risqué-like-classic women. (A topic for another day). Whoever said ‘Simple’ isn’t the most complex phenomenon there is? Believe me, this isn’t a pre- historic assertion. Simple is still the vogue, it is simply classic, as confirmed by the majority of the youth- age standards.

My girlfriend never mind if I wear a pair of blue jeans, a white T- Shirt and a pair of white sneakers or black Italian slippers for dinner. Likewise, I wouldn’t care if she wore a simple pair of strapless light green frock to see my parents. You see, aren’t we just the classic Couple? Just like Barrack and Michelle Obama! (Lol...)

In our contemporary perception, a classic man is he who has it all; money, power, women, charisma, charm et al. A survey conducted online revealed that 62% of those that partook in it believe that been classic has to do with how you present yourself, how you walk, talk or your general persona.

How would you know a man is classic? One; when he is truly classy, athletic built, tall, and soft, but confident spoken, humorous, always wearing a grin? Now, that I call Denzel Washington- kind of- Classic. In reality, there are different kinds of classic men. To some ladies, a classic man is all but a classic man. I mean, to these group, sassy, confident, experienced, arrogant even, depicts a classic man, which in essence, is not so classic. To some however, a classic man is the crude but gentle and considerate, soft but confident, emotional but tough, experienced but humble kind of guy that pecks you softly on the chin, whisper even incongruent but sweet words in your ears in the morning and leaves for work because he felt you deserved to sleep at least two extra hours more than he does.

Two; a classic man is cherished by loved ones, adored by colleagues, idolised by youngsters and respected by superiors. A classic man is brave enough to propose to you on the day he got fired from work. Maybe, even brave enough to promise you a free gate pass to heaven!
